The following chamber contains earlier we note a number of the old-German exceedingly rare work by the famous etcherHeinrich Aldegrever is the Portrait of a Man (Plate XXXVI), the only work by this artist inVienna. It is a square-blocked composition, witha conventional landscape .background. The artistsmonogram is engraved on the leaflet suspended fromthe branch in the upper-left corner. Somewhatearlier was Bernhard Strigel, by whom we findtwo bust portraits, pendants. This early masterwas at his best in portraiture; his figure compo-sitions, of which the Germanic Museum in Nurem-berg has several, are somewhat awkward and pro-vincial. Another rarely occurring master was HansMiilich, a Munich artist, who for a time was court-painter to Duke Albert V of Bavaria. His portraitof a man, found here, is in the manner of theBolognese school. Jan Stephan von Calcar acquiredextraordinary facility in imitating Titian andRaphael. His half-figure of a man with a blond. Durers master, Michael Wolgemut, is representedhere with a portrait of an old, clean-shaven man,in a brown dress with a white cap, which has fullyhis bourgeois style. It lacks all distinction or ele-gance, but is realistic in its elucidation, even glori-fication of the commonplace. Nearby hangs a knee-piece of the Madonna Enthroned, with twomusical angels, which for its rich renaissanceflavour may be ascribed to the Ulm school of theearly part of the 16th century. A few paintings bear the name of Lucas Cranachthe Elder, the most interesting of which is Abra-hams Sacrifice (Plate XXXVII).
